<P>PROBLEM TO BE SOLVED: To improve energy efficiency of a device by suppressing heat generation of a generator or a motor without complicating the structure of the device. <P>SOLUTION: When request torque Td* requested for a driving shaft is below a threshold Tref, and the absolute value of the target number of revolutions Nm1* of a motor MG1 is below a threshold Nm1ref, and a difference between the target number of revolutions Ne* of an engine and the input number of revolutions Ne of the engine is below a threshold Neref (S150), the motor MG1 is put in a lock state, and the engine is controlled so that target torque Te* obtained by dividing the value which is obtained by multiplying the request torque Td* to be output to a driving shaft 36 by the number of revolutions Nd of the driving shaft by the number of revolutions Ne of the engine 22 can be output from the engine (S230 to 260). Consequently, it is possible to improve the fuel costs of a vehicle by suppressing the heat generation of the motor MG1 without providing any brake for locking the motor MG1. <P>COPYRIGHT: (C)2008,JPO&INPIT |
